Bandits kill at least 27 in northern Nigeria mosque attack, officials say

0 0
Read Time:20 Second

At least 27 worshippers were killed and several were injured early on Tuesday when armed bandits stormed a mosque in northern Nigeria’s Katsina state during morning prayers, the village head and a hospital official said.

Gunmen opened fire inside a mosque as Muslims gathered to pray at around 04:00 GMT in the remote community of Unguwan Mantau in Malumfashi local government area, residents said.
